## Product: Edifier G2000 Pro Gaming Speakers
**Brand:** Edifier

## Pros
- Significantly more powerful than the original G2000s, with a larger driver for increased sound output
- Capable of getting very loud, making them great for gaming and immersive setups
- Provides decent bass, suitable for most gaming and casual listening needs
- Good sound quality within their price range; balanced and satisfying audio experience
- Attractive, customizable lighting effects with 270° TempoFlow Light Sync enhance the aesthetic
- Compact size and sleek design fit well next to or under a monitor
- Multiple sound modes (Gaming, Movie, Music) offer versatility for different activities
- Easy to set up with clear instructions and quick connection process
- Effective for gaming, with clear audio cues like footsteps and gunfire
- Bluetooth 5.4 support offers wireless connectivity for added convenience

## Cons
- Lack of a dedicated line-out or subwoofer connection limits audio customization options
- Some users experienced initial Bluetooth connectivity issues and random disconnects
- USB connection can suffer from audio drops, making it less reliable overall via USB
- Manual mode switching required; LED lighting customization needs a double-tap for modes
- Slightly expensive, especially outside of sale periods, given the features and issues reported
- No auto mode selection; user must manually switch settings and lights
- Limited deep bass performance compared to a dedicated subwoofer
- Smaller drivers may not satisfy audiophiles or those seeking rich, room-filling bass
- Some users noted the need to hold the power button longer to turn on
- The core USB audio performance may be flawed, affecting the overall experience

## Bottom Line

The Edifier G2000 Pro offers impressive power and sound quality for gaming and casual listening, with a stylish design and customizable lighting. However, Bluetooth and USB connectivity issues have been reported, which could be frustrating for users relying heavily on those features. If seamless wireless and USB performance are priorities, you might want to consider alternatives.
